Japanese Revolution Japanese Technology Everything You Would Want to Know about the Tomioka Silk Mill
Economy Edo Period Japanese Revolution Japanese Technology The Vital Meiji Industrial Revolution of Japan
Edo Period Japanese Historical Sites Shirakawa-go Learning About the Historic Villages of Shirakawa-go and Gokayama